Recycle The Holidays

The post-holiday purge is underway as  people rid their homes of boxes, wrapping paper and trimmings.    Many of those items can go in the recycling bin, but not everything.   BPR’s Helen Chickering got some tips from Nancy Lawson, with Asheville’s Curbside Management.  

For more information about recycling and what to do with broken Christmas lights, old batteries and other hard to recycle items check out Asheville’s Curbside Management  and  Asheville Greenworks,

Christmas trees can be turned in to wood chips or compost.  Most trees are collected during the city or county routine brush collection schedule.  Residents are asked to remove lights, tinsel, ornaments and stands prior to placing the trees to the curb for collection.
